About The Position

The Bonadio Group is currently seeking a Corporate Accountant to ensure the efficient operation for the planning, directing, and coordinating of all accounting operational functions. This individual will work with internal customers to assist in the accumulation and consolidation of all financial data necessary for an accurate accounting of consolidated business results. This position will report into the Buffalo, New York location with The Bonadio Group. Requirements

  • Required: A minimum of a bachelor’s degree in accounting and/or finance
  • A minimum of two years of experience in an accounting function
  • Candidates must possess solid communication, technology, analytical, and management skills

Nice To Haves

  • Preferred: A master’s degree in business administration or CPA/CMA designations
  • Previous experience in public accounting

Responsibilities

  • Assisting with the preparation of internal and external financial reports
  • Assisting with establishing and maintaining standardized accounting procedures and processes
  • Assisting in the timely and accurate preparation of all aspects of the financial statement package
  • Perform general ledger accounting duties, such as creating and posting journal entries, maintaining subledgers, and general ledger account reconciliations
  • Demonstrate the ability to identify issues and apply appropriate accounting principles
  • Providing management with information vital to the decision-making process
  • Assisting with the budgeting and tax planning process
  • Assisting in the assessment of current accounting operations and internal controls, offering recommendations for improvement and implementation of new processes
  • Assist with other finance projects as assigned
